Peter Tremewan: Selling Otago. A French Buyer, 1840; Maori Sellers 1844.

Dunedin, Otago Heritage Books 1994. Softcover, 108 pages, b/w illustrations, maps. Condition: as new.

"Did you know that in 1840 a French sea-captain, Pierre Darmandarits, bought 16 square miles of land adjoining Otago Harbour? Is Port Chalmers really French? Who signed that French deed? And who were the 25 Kai Tahu men who signed the deed of sale for the Otago Block (including the land already sold to Darmandarits) in 1844?"

Study of the first sales of the Otago Land, to French sea-captain Pierre Darmandarits, then to the New Zealand Company for 2400 pounds. Short biographies of the Maori leaders in Otago at the time.
